Rivers State University, Port Harcourt 2017/2018 Admission List Released

The management of Rivers State University, Port Harcourt wishes to inform all candidates who participated in the 2017/2018 Post-UTME of the Rivers State University, Port Harcourt that the Provisional Admission list of successful candidates on Merit has been released.

Candidates are accordingly advised to log onto the University Website www.rsu.edu.ng and make e-payment of One Thousand Naira (N1,000.00) only by generating a transaction id on the University Website for the fee and proceed to any of the designated Banks to pay using the Pay Direct Bank Branch
option or using Interswitch Verve enabled cards to print their admission status.

Candidates who are offered admission should log onto the University Website www.rsu.edu.ng
and make e-payments of Acceptance fee of Thirty-Five Thousand, One Hundred & Fifty
Naira (N35,150.00) only by generating a transaction id on the University Website for the fee and proceed to any of the designated Banks to pay using the Pay Direct Bank Branch option or using Interswitch Verve enabled and Mastercards. Thereafter, they are to proceed for further On-line Clearance before payment of School Fees.

Note:
Acceptance for Admitted candidates will end on Friday, 15th December, 2017.
Candidates who fail to accept their offers before the expiration of the deadline will lose their places permanently!
Candidates are please advised to avail themselves of this opportunity.
